Quick note for the security review of Glimmerpress's incremental rebuild pipeline: we only re-render pages whose content hashes changed, so the attack surface is basically the hash cache and the webhook that triggers diffs. The cache is signed and rotated nightly, and rebuild workers run sandboxed with no network egress. Nothing here touches user auth. The knobs that bound rebuild blast radius are below.

constants for tagep-hadug:
BUDGETS = {
    "olidor": 566,
    "jorir": 465,
}

Facilities Ticket — Prototype Workshop Door, Hallowfen Annex

Reported by: Team assistant pool, Parlane Group

The badge reader on the Hallowfen Annex prototype workshop (Room A-14) is intermittently rejecting valid passes, usually after 17:00. Facilities has inspected and a replacement reader is on order; expected fit next Thursday. Until then, assistants escorting staff or couriers should not log repeated badge failures as incidents. For access in the meantime, use the fallback entry code below.

turnstile pass: bdg-YEOZLM-79341408

# Break-Glass Access — InvoForge Renderer

Plugin authors normally interact with the InvoForge PDF renderer through the sandboxed plugin API only. Break-glass access exists solely for incidents where a malformed plugin corrupts the render queue and the sandbox cannot be reached. Request approval from the on-call steward first; all break-glass sessions are logged and reviewed within 24 hours. Once approval is granted, unlock the emergency console using the recovery passphrase that appears immediately below.

recovery phrase for yawif-hahif: druys-kelius-ralax-raliel

Key ceremony checklist, item 7: Before rotating the signing keys for the Quernstone matching service, confirm GC pause telemetry is green. Pauses above 200 ms during rotation can drop match windows, so schedule the ceremony inside a low-traffic slot and freeze deploys. Two custodians must be present. When both custodians confirm readiness, unseal the ceremony vault using the passphrase below.

strongbox words: holax-rusax-jorath-aldeth